Safe Haskell | None |
---|---|
Language | Haskell2010 |
Documentation
rangeSetStart :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> Int -> IO () Source
rangeSetEnd :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> Int -> IO () Source
rangeSetStartBefore :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> IO () Source
rangeSetStartAfter :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> IO () Source
rangeSetEndBefore :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> IO () Source
rangeSetEndAfter :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> IO () Source
rangeCollapse :: IsDOMRange self => self -> Bool -> IO () Source
rangeSelectNode :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> IO () Source
rangeSelectNodeContents :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> IO () Source
ghcjs_dom_range_compare_boundary_points :: JSRef DOMRange -> Word -> JSRef DOMRange -> IO Int Source
rangeCompareBoundaryPoints :: (IsDOMRange self, IsDOMRange sourceRange) => self -> Word -> Maybe sourceRange -> IO Int Source
ghcjs_dom_range_delete_contents :: JSRef DOMRange -> IO () Source
rangeDeleteContents :: IsDOMRange self => self -> IO () Source
rangeExtractContents :: IsDOMRange self => self -> IO (Maybe DocumentFragment) Source
rangeCloneContents :: IsDOMRange self => self -> IO (Maybe DocumentFragment) Source
rangeInsertNode :: (IsDOMRange self, IsNode newNode) => self -> Maybe newNode -> IO () Source
rangeSurroundContents :: (IsDOMRange self, IsNode newParent) => self -> Maybe newParent -> IO () Source
rangeCloneRange :: IsDOMRange self => self -> IO (Maybe DOMRange) Source
rangeToString :: (IsDOMRange self, FromJSString result) => self -> IO result Source
ghcjs_dom_range_detach :: JSRef DOMRange -> IO () Source
rangeDetach :: IsDOMRange self => self -> IO () Source
ghcjs_dom_range_create_contextual_fragment :: JSRef DOMRange -> JSString -> IO (JSRef DocumentFragment) Source
rangeCreateContextualFragment :: (IsDOMRange self, ToJSString html) => self -> html -> IO (Maybe DocumentFragment) Source
rangeIntersectsNode :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> IO Bool Source
rangeCompareNode :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> IO Int Source
rangeComparePoint :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> Int -> IO Int Source
rangeIsPointInRange :: (IsDOMRange self, IsNode refNode) => self -> Maybe refNode -> Int -> IO Bool Source
rangeExpand :: (IsDOMRange self, ToJSString unit) => self -> unit -> IO () Source
rangeGetStartContainer :: IsDOMRange self => self -> IO (Maybe Node) Source
rangeGetStartOffset :: IsDOMRange self => self -> IO Int Source
rangeGetEndContainer :: IsDOMRange self => self -> IO (Maybe Node) Source
rangeGetEndOffset :: IsDOMRange self => self -> IO Int Source
rangeGetCollapsed :: IsDOMRange self => self -> IO Bool Source
rangeGetCommonAncestorContainer :: IsDOMRange self => self -> IO (Maybe Node) Source
rangeGetText :: (IsDOMRange self, FromJSString result) => self -> IO result Source
class GObjectClass o => IsDOMRange o Source
castToDOMRange :: GObjectClass obj => obj -> DOMRange Source
toDOMRange :: IsDOMRange o => o -> DOMRange Source